MES Arpeggiator is designed to transform simple chord progressions into dynamic, evolving sequences—perfect for producers, composers, and sound designers. Whether you’re crafting cinematic soundscapes, dancefloor-ready grooves, or experimental textures, MES Arpeggiator gives you full control over every aspect of your MIDI output.
Featured include:
- Skippable Steps: Choose which steps are active or muted in real-time. Instantly reshape your pattern by toggling individual steps on or off.
- Euclidean Rhythms: Generate perfectly distributed pulses across your sequence. Dial in anything from simple 3-beat patterns to complex 7-pulse rhythms with just one parameter.
- Deep Pattern Control: Adjust octave ranges, direction (up/down/arbitrary), slip and translate entire patterns horizontally or vertically. Create bespoke patterns that evolve over time.
- Seamless DAW Integration: Works “out of the box” in Ableton Live, FL Studio, Cubase, Reaper, Bitwig Studio, and any host that supports VST/AU plugins. Automatically syncs to host BPM, time signature, and transport.
- Advanced Note Timing: Choose from 1/1 to 1/64 note durations, dotted and triplet subdivisions. Every step is quantized to your project’s grid for rock-solid timing.
- Octave Range Selection: From a single-octave arpeggiation to multi-octave runs—cover up to five octaves with the click of a dropdown.
- Randomization & Presets: Instantly generate new patterns or recall previously saved presets. Experiment without losing your favorite groove.
Visual Feedback: Step-view grid highlights active steps, current playhead position, and reflection/rotation markers. Know exactly where you are in the sequence at a glance.
MES Arpeggiator is available to PC and Mac users (VST3).
